Smart Font Pairing Strategies

While Chartist is expressive enough to stand alone in many cases, pairing it correctly can take your designs to the next level. A common mistake small business owners make is using too many decorative fonts, which creates visual chaos. Instead, try pairing Chartist with a clean, neutral typeface.

For example, use Chartist as your headline or logo font to capture attention, and pair it with a simple sans serif font for body text. This combination allows the personality of Chartist to shine while ensuring that detailed information, such as contact details or product descriptions, remains easy to read. Alternatively, if you prefer a more classic look, pair the sketchy elements of Chartist with a traditional serif font to create a sophisticated, editorial feel suitable for high-end beauty products or luxury goods.

Practical Tips for Implementation

Before committing to Chartist for your entire brand identity, it is wise to test it in real-world scenarios. Download the premium font files and apply them to mockups of your actual materials. Try printing a sample of your product label or creating a mock Instagram post to see how the handwritten font behaves in different contexts.

Pay close attention to how the outline variant looks when placed over complex images. Sometimes, thin lines can get lost in busy photography, so you may need to adjust the background contrast or switch to the bold weight for better impact. Testing these variations ensures that your design assets look polished before you go to print or publish online.

Navigating Licensing for Commercial Success

As you integrate Chartist into your business operations, it is vital to respect intellectual property rights. Before using the font on products, packaging, templates, merchandise, client work, or digital downloads, always check the commercial font licensing agreement provided with the purchase. Most reputable creative font sellers offer specific licenses for small businesses, allowing you to use the typeface for unlimited projects within your company.

Understanding these terms protects your business from legal issues and ensures you can scale your branding efforts without worry. Whether you are creating a limited run of stickers for a local market or launching a global e-commerce store, having the correct license means you can focus on growth rather than compliance.
